WRITE-OFF LOSS [2 records]

Record 1 1999-12-20

English

Subject field(s)
  • Insurance
DEF

The damage or loss, short of a total write-off of an insured item, e. g. a ship or its cargo, which has been insured. [Klein, Gerald. Dictionary of Banking. Pitman Publishing, 1995].

Record 2 1998-06-06

English

Subject field(s)
  • Investment
DEF

Investments that either have a loss reserve, a write-off, paid less than half of the portfolio's average dividend rate the past two years, are presently valued at less than 1. 2 times cost, or whose prospects for future price appreciation are estimated to be poor.
